Waging a Good War by Thomas E. Ricks examines how military strategy frameworks influenced the U.S. Civil Rights Movement from 1954 to 1968. Published by Farrar, Straus & Giroux in 2022, this work analyzes the movement’s structure and leadership through parallels to military organization.
